          Here we are focusing on to identify web services which are generic and can be used between two sahana instances. Even though we can expose a large number of web services per module we plan not to implement all of them for maintainability purposes. For example let say you implemented 10 web services and if you did a simple schema change you may need to change all of those functions which is frustrating. So as we discussed the best approach would be to implement web services when there is a solid requirement in a deployment.
